To anyone else who's got similar questions, best way I can break it down is, at the end of the day is whether you're going with a low profile cover or a tractable one, if you have a RAM w/o RAMBox but w/MFT, your only options (that I've seen/heard of) is to replace the factory brackets. I can't speak to any covers that sit on the bulkheads rather than have rails that need to be flush but from what I have seen from other members most (if not all) of them work. As well as almost any Roll-Ups. But don't quote me on that.
Low profile tonneaus I've seen FOR SURE work, are Extang Xceed, Gator FX3, and BAKFlip MX4. Any similar tonneau should work. As well, Retrax or any similar retractable covers. All of these might take some finesse to work properly. There really isn't a plug and play tonneau for our trucks out there.
